Neuhausen: Holder project is one step further
The Neuhausen municipal council has approved the "Industrieplatz Nord" district plan, which will be open to the public until September 1, 2016. Halter AG is planning a development on the site.

At the beginning of 2015, Halter AG Entwicklungen held an urban planning competition for a major construction project at Industrieplatz in Neuhausen, from which the "Neighbourhood" project by Tony Fretton Architects from London and Blättler Dafflon Architekten from Zurich emerged as the winner. The new building on Industrieplatz is intended to enhance the urban development of the strategically important location at the new SBB stop "Neuhausen Rheinfall" and the access to the Rhine Falls.
The new development is to comprise 56 apartments and 350 square meters of space for retail and gastronomy on the first floor. According to Halter AG, the investment volume is CHF 35 million. (ah)
